I needed to do a rim of unsoldermasked copper around the
board edge. So I created a "symbol" with two pads on
the same place and the same size, one on solder side
and the other on copper. Both rectangular (not obround).

The pad length (as saved in data file) was 1000 mil and
width 100mil.

When selecting the pads one after another, it happens
that when pads 1-N are selected and you click on pad
N+1 (on a place that is surely far away on N+1) pad
N gets deselected instead of pad N+1 getting selected.

It is then fairly difficult to select all pads at once.

Also ChangeClearSize(SelectedPads, 140, mil) doesn't
work even when I have soldermask on and it works on
other things (like pins).
